ASSOCHAM Hosts Landmark CSR & Sustainability Conference & Awards in Hyderabad: Spotlight on Viksit Bharat 2047 and Inclusive Development

Hyderabad, June 20, 2025: The Associated Chambers of Commerce and Industry of India (ASSOCHAM) organized a landmark CSR & Sustainability Conference & Awards in Hyderabad today, convening an influential assembly of leaders from government, corporate, academia, and civil society to discuss and drive India’s sustainable development agenda under the theme “People, Planet, Prosperity – Towards Viksit Bharat 2047.”
 
The event commenced with a ceremonial lighting of the lamp and an inspiring welcome by Rambabu Boorugu, Co-chair, ASSOCHAM Telangana State Development Council and Executive Director & CTO, Pranava Group, followed by a stirring theme address by Abhishek Ranjan, Chair, ASSOCHAM Southern Region CSR & Sustainability Council and Global Head – ESG, Brillio.

In a series of insightful special addresses, eminent voices such as Kalpana Ramesh (The Rainwater Project), Animesh Rai (Ripples Learning), and Srikanth Badiga (Phoenix Group & EPCES, Govt. of India) emphasized the urgent need for collaborative action on water conservation, education, and sustainable entrepreneurship.
 
The day featured four dynamic panel discussions:
•    People: Empowering Human Capital for Inclusive Growth, moderated by Mr. Ravichandran Venkataraman (eVidyaloka), focused on education, skilling, DEI, and health.
•    Planet: Climate Action and Sustainable Innovation, led by Dr. Anil Jaggi (Conscious Ventures), highlighted ESG, circular economy, and green technologies.
•    Prosperity: Economic Growth with Responsible Capitalism, chaired by Vishal Bhardwaj (Shree Cement), explored inclusive business models and impact investing.
•    Viksit Bharat 2047 – CSR: From Campus to Corporate, moderated by Nav Kishlay (Ripples Learning), looked at shaping responsible future leaders.
 
The event culminated in the prestigious ASSOCHAM CSR & Sustainability Awards 2024, celebrating exemplary contributions from leading organizations and changemakers. The award ceremony was graced by Chief Guest Bhatti Vikramarka Mallu, Deputy Chief Minister & Minister for Finance & Planning, Energy, Government of Telangana, who delivered the keynote address on “Vision 2047: India’s Path to a Sustainable Future.”
 
In his keynote address, he acknowledged the crucial role of corporates in driving positive change across communities and commended their ongoing commitment to social and environmental responsibility.
 
Speaking at the conference, he said, “Corporate India has played a significant role in advancing community well-being and sustainability goals. The government of Telangana appreciates this partnership and will continue to support inclusive development through strong industry collaboration.”
 
Over 20 organizations were recognized across various categories for their exemplary contributions in CSR and sustainability. The awards were presented by distinguished dignitaries
 
Dignitaries such as Dr. K M Baharul Islam (IMT Hyderabad), Suresh Chukkapalli (Honorary Consul General, Republic of Korea), and Harichandana Dasari, IAS, Collector, Hyderabad, Srikanth Badiga, Past-Chairman, ASSOCHAM Telangana State Development Council and Group Director, Phoenix Group & Chairman, EPCES, Ministry of Commerce and Industry, Government of India, Macha Dinesh Babu, Regional Director, ASSOCHAM and Dr Krishna Yedula, Co-Chair, ASSOCHAM Southern Region CSR & Sustainability Council and Vice President & Head - Facilities and Sustainability | India; Centre Head – Hyderabad, Virtusa Corp  also addressed the gathering, reinforcing Telangana’s leadership in sustainable and inclusive governance.
 
In his closing remarks, Abhishek Ranjan emphasized, “Today’s conclave reaffirmed that inclusive, accountable, and innovative CSR is the cornerstone of India’s journey toward Viksit Bharat 2047. Our collective call to action must translate dialogue into impact, policy into purpose, and sustainability into a shared responsibility.”
 

The ASSOCHAM CSR & Sustainability Conclave 2025 stands as a pivotal step in galvanizing multi-stakeholder efforts to shape a greener, more equitable, and resilient India.
 
This landmark event brought together over 300 leaders from industry, government, academia, and civil society, reaffirming ASSOCHAM’s role in shaping a sustainable India.
